In bustling urban construction sites, galvanized channels prove their worth by forming the backbone of structural frameworks. These metal pieces, coated with a protective zinc layer, endure harsh weather conditions and heavy loads without succumbing to corrosion. From skyscrapers to bridges, their durability ensures long-term stability, reducing maintenance needs and enhancing safety for workers and the public alike, making them a go-to choice for architects and engineers worldwide.
Beyond construction, galvanized channels shine in manufacturing plants where machinery requires sturdy support systems. They're often used in conveyor belts, storage racks, and equipment frames, handling constant vibrations and exposure to chemicals. The zinc coating acts as a shield, preventing rust that could compromise integrity or lead to costly downtime. This reliability keeps production lines running smoothly, showcasing how these channels contribute to industrial efficiency and resilience in demanding environments.
In agricultural settings, galvanized channels demonstrate versatility by supporting greenhouses, barns, and irrigation systems. Exposed to moisture, soil, and fertilizers, they resist degradation far better than untreated steel, ensuring structures remain standing for years. Farmers appreciate their low-maintenance nature, which allows them to focus on crops rather than repairs, highlighting how these channels blend practical robustness with sustainable solutions in real-world applications.
Hot-dip galvanized channel steel is a structural steel product coated with zinc through a dipping process, offering excellent corrosion resistance and strength, making it essential for durable construction projects in harsh environments.
Leading manufacturers employ strict quality control measures, such as using high-grade raw materials, advanced coating technologies, and thorough testing for thickness and adhesion to meet industry standards.
Key benefits include superior rust prevention, extended lifespan, reduced maintenance costs, and improved structural integrity in outdoor or corrosive settings, providing long-term value and safety.
Industries like construction, infrastructure, automotive, and agriculture use it for frameworks, supports, bridges, machinery parts, and fencing, where durability and load-bearing capacity are critical.
